One Pot Chicken Orzo

Steps

1
Pat chicken dry and cut into cubes
2
Heat olive oil in large deep sk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ken, salt, pepper, Italian seasoning, and garlic. Sauté for 2-3 mins until edges of chicken start to cook.
3
Add sun-dried tomatoes and cook for 3-4 more mins.
4
Add orzo and broth and stir well. Then reduce heat to medium, cover, and cook for 12 mins. Stirring occasionally.
5
Once orzo is cooked to desired texture add milk and spinach. Stir until spinach is wilted.
6
Add Parmesan cheese, stir until melted then remove from heat.

Notes

I used season salt instead of kosher. I also measured the seasonings with my heart. The original instruction had you cook the chicken bars then add the seasonings with the tomatoes.

I also used dry sun-dried tomatoes because the ones in olive oil looked gross.

I also threw the mushrooms in. Those were not in the original recipe.
